GAEZ v4 Theme 4: Suitability and Attainable Yield - (Global - about 9 km)

Theme 4 presents results of the final step in the GAEZ crop suitability and productivity assessment, combining agro-climatic potential yields with soil/terrain evaluation results, i.e., yield reduction factors due to the constraints induced by soil limitations and prevailing terrain-slope conditions.


Grid cells of the resource inventory can be made up of multiple soil types and terrain slope classes. GAEZ determines for each grid cell the respective characteristics of land units in terms of soil types and slope classes. Each of these component land units is separately assessed and assigned a suitability rating and simulated potential yield. The values are accumulated over all component land units in a grid cell, which produces a distribution of results falling into different suitability classes: very suitable (VS), suitable (S), moderately suitable (MS), marginally suitable (mS), very marginally suitable (vmS) and not suitable (NS).


This theme provides information for 53 crops and includes sub-themes on: (1) Suitability Class, (2) Suitability Index, (3) Agro-ecological Attainable Yield, and (4) Crop Water Indicators.


GAEZ methodology development, data base compilation, production of results and establishing the Data Portal were accomplished in close technical collaboration and with inputs of the International Institute for Applied Systems Analysis (IIASA).
